package org.apache.qpid.server;
import org.apache.qpid.AMQException;
import org.apache.qpid.server.logging.LogActor;
import org.apache.qpid.server.logging.LogMessage;
import org.apache.qpid.server.logging.LogSubject;
import org.apache.qpid.server.logging.actors.CurrentActor;
import org.apache.qpid.server.logging.messages.ChannelMessages;
import org.apache.qpid.server.txn.ServerTransaction;
public class TransactionTimeoutHelper
{
private static final String OPEN_TRANSACTION_TIMEOUT_ERROR = "Open transaction timed out";
private static final String IDLE_TRANSACTION_TIMEOUT_ERROR = "Idle transaction timed out";
private final LogSubject _logSubject;
private final CloseAction _closeAction;
public TransactionTimeoutHelper(final LogSubject logSubject, final CloseAction closeAction)
{
_logSubject = logSubject;
_closeAction = closeAction;
}
public void checkIdleOrOpenTimes(ServerTransaction transaction, long openWarn, long openClose, long idleWarn, long idleClose) throws AMQException
{
if (transaction.isTransactional())
{
final long transactionUpdateTime = transaction.getTransactionUpdateTime();
if(transactionUpdateTime > 0)
{
long idleTime = System.currentTimeMillis() - transactionUpdateTime;
boolean closed = logAndCloseIfNecessary(idleTime, idleWarn, idleClose, ChannelMessages.IDLE_TXN(idleTime), IDLE_TRANSACTION_TIMEOUT_ERROR);
if (closed)
{
return; // no point proceeding to check the open time
}
}
final long transactionStartTime = transaction.getTransactionStartTime();
if(transactionStartTime > 0)
{
long openTime = System.currentTimeMillis() - transactionStartTime;
logAndCloseIfNecessary(openTime, openWarn, openClose, ChannelMessages.OPEN_TXN(openTime), OPEN_TRANSACTION_TIMEOUT_ERROR);
}
}
}
/**
* @return true iff closeTimeout was exceeded
*/
private boolean logAndCloseIfNecessary(final long timeSoFar,
final long warnTimeout, final long closeTimeout,
final LogMessage warnMessage, final String closeMessage) throws AMQException
{
if (isTimedOut(timeSoFar, warnTimeout))
{
LogActor logActor = CurrentActor.get();
logActor.message(_logSubject, warnMessage);
}
if(isTimedOut(timeSoFar, closeTimeout))
{
_closeAction.doTimeoutAction(closeMessage);
return true;
}
else
{
return false;
}
}
private boolean isTimedOut(long timeSoFar, long timeout)
{
return timeout > 0L && timeSoFar > timeout;
}
public interface CloseAction
{
void doTimeoutAction(String reason) throws AMQException;
}
}
